Smoke remediation services involve the thorough cleaning and removal of smoke residues from indoor spaces after a fire or smoke-related incident. These services typically include specialized cleaning techniques to eliminate soot, smoke odors, and other residues that can cling to walls, ceilings, furniture, and ventilation systems. The goal is to restore the property’s air quality and appearance, making it safer and more comfortable for residents or occupants. Smoke remediation is essential not only for aesthetic reasons but also to prevent lingering odors and potential health issues caused by smoke particles embedded in building materials.

This service helps address a variety of problems that arise after a fire or smoke exposure. Smoke residues can cause persistent odors that are difficult to eliminate with regular cleaning. They can also lead to staining on walls and fabrics, damage to HVAC systems, and the buildup of harmful particles that may affect indoor air quality. Smoke remediation professionals use targeted cleaning methods to remove these residues effectively, helping to prevent long-term damage and ensuring the space is safe to occupy again. Property owners often seek these services after fire damage, smoke infiltration from nearby incidents, or even accidental smoke exposure indoors.

The overview below groups typical Smoke Remediation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Littleton,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small-Scale Repairs -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for minor smoke damage cleanup and surface treatments.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for localized areas or small sections of property.

Moderate Remediation - larger projects involving extensive cleaning or partial repairs usually cost between $600 and $2,000. These projects are common for homes with widespread smoke residue after a moderate incident.

Full Property Restoration - comprehensive remediation efforts can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more, depending on the size and severity of the damage.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into this higher tier.

Complete Structural Replacement - in severe cases requiring full replacement of affected materials, costs can exceed $5,000. Such extensive work is less frequent but necessary for significant fire and smoke damage scenarios.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
